Sumario:This research has an intentional sample of 53 EFL learners from the University of Cuenca, with the aim of studying how the use of Kahoot and Quizizz smartphone apps influences the teaching-learning-assessment process. The results show that this experience can be much more enriching for both the student and the teacher.
